A veteran of several shows, Pepperman was executive producer of the short-lived Prospect Park online reboot of One Life to Live.[2][3] She is also known for her work in WWE.

Positions held

As the World Turns

  • Director (August 2004- September 2010)
  • Occasional Director (2004)
  • Associate Director (2000- August 2004)

Guiding Light

  • Production Coordinator (Mid-1990s)

One Life to Live

  • Executive Producer (April 2013–August 2013)
  • Director (May 2011- January 2012)
  • Associate Director (2010)
  • Coordinating Producer (1998-2000)

Awards and nominations

Daytime Emmy Award

  • Win, 2007, Directing Team, As the World Turns
  • Nomination, 2001-2003, Directing Team, As the World Turns
  • Nomination, 2000, Directing Team, One Life to Live
